TURA: Meghalaya Day, which is celebrated every year on January 21, will be celebrated on January 22 this year on account of the celebration date falling on a Sunday.
In this regard, the district administration of West Garo Hills will organise a mass cleaning drive at 7 am on Saturday.
Deputy Commissioner Ram Singh has urged all Area Locality Development Committees to organise cleaning drives on the day in their respective localities to keep it green and clean.
The local bodies have also been urged to segregate plastic/bottles from other debris which will be taken for disposal by vehicles provided by the Tura Municipal Board (TMB).
The deputy commissioner also informed that awards will be given for cleanest locality which will be announced later.
